We've long known how cats express their affection, whether through visible love bites or by leaving a dead mouse on the doorway. WebOct 11, 2024 · Cats can be very social. They greet each other through nose touches. They show affection by rubbing their heads against each other and along the sides of their bodies. Sometimes cats may even hook their tails …

WebAug 25, 2024 · Some signs that a cat doesn’t want affection or human interaction include: Raised hair on back or tail (called piloerection) Cowering away/keeping body close to the ground Ears flat against the back of their head or side of head Very dilated or constricted pupils Hissing, yowling or very loud meowing Tail swishing from side to side WebA love bite from a cat is a sign of affection and trust. It is a display of the close bond that can exist between a cat and its owner or companion.
